Tamarix sibiricum, also known as weeping willow and xihe willow, is a small deciduous tree of the Tamarix family. The twigs and leaves of Tamarix sibiricum are Chinese medicinal materials. Produced all over China. Use fresh or dry.
Cultivation of Tamarix
It is usually reproduced by cuttings. Both old branches and tender branches are acceptable, spring or autumn cuts are fine. Spring planting is carried out from February to March. Choose sturdy branches of more than one year old, 15-20 cm long, and insert them straight into the seedbed. The cuttings will be exposed to the soil surface by 3-5 cm. They can take root and grow from April to May, with a survival rate of 95. %the above. With a little management and proper watering and fertilization, the annual seedlings can reach more than 1 meter. Autumn planting is carried out from September to October. The shoots of the year are used as cuttings. The method is the same as spring planting, and the survival rate is also high. In addition, it can also be propagated by sowing, layering, and dividing roots.
Management of Tamarix sibiricum
Cultivation is very easy to survive, and the soil quality is not strict, and loose sandy loam, alkaline soil, and neutral soil can be used. Water and topdress appropriately after planting. Tamarix is very resistant to pruning. In the spring and summer growth period, thinning and shaping can be carried out appropriately, and dense branches can be cut to facilitate ventilation and light transmission. Pruning is feasible after falling leaves in autumn.
The main pests of Tamarix sylvestris are the scorpion moth that damages the leaves. It can be sprayed with 800-1000 trichlorfon solution during the larval stage; aphids can be sprayed with 40% dimethoate 2000 times solution.
